An excess of a super kale blend inspired these 5 quick make ahead meal prep ideas – perfect to help you through the week!

Ingredients
  

Kale & Barley Stir Fry
  • 1/2 cup sliced Onions
  • 100 gms Sausage
  • 1 cup Barley presoaked cooked & drained
  • 1 tbsp dark soya sauce
  • 1 tbsp Chilli Garlic sauce
  • 4 cups of the super Kale mix
  • 1 cup chopped boiled egg
Kale & Kidney Bean soup
  • 4 cups of Water
  • 1 Boullion cube 10.5 gms
  • 1 Bay leaf
  • 2 tbsps julienne of Ginger
  • Salt & Pepper to taste
  • 1 can Kidney beans 540 ml 19 fl oz drained and rinsed
  • 2 cups super Kale mix
Kale Hash Browns
  • 4 cups grated Potatoes
  • 1 cup Super Kale Mix
  • 1 tsp Garlic powder
  • 1 tsp Paprika
  • Salt & Pepper to taste
  • 2 tbsps Flour
  • 1 Egg
Kale fried rice
  • 1/2 cup Onion
  • 4 cups cooked Jasmine
  • 2 tbsps light soya sauce
  • 1 Egg
  • 2 tbsps Sriracha sauce
  • 2 cups super Kale Mix
Chicken in Black Bean sauce with Kale
  • 1/2 cup sliced Onions
  • 1 lb Chicken cut into small cubes.
  • 2 tbsps Black Bean paste and some of the oil
  • Salt to taste
  • 1 tbsp of Kecap Manis
  • 1 cup of stock
  • 2 cups of the super kale mix
  • 2 tsps Cornstarch slurry

Method
 

Kale & Barley Stir Fry
  1. Saute the onions and add the sausage and cook it
  2. Add the barley and spread it out
  3. Add the dark soya and chilli sauce and mix well and allow the barley to caramelize just a little
  4. Add in the super kale mix and the boiled egg
Kale & Kidney Bean soup
  1. Heat the water and add the bullion cube
  2. Add the bay leaf and ginger and bring to the boil
  3. Add salt and pepper to taste and add the kidney beans
  4. Add the super kale mix and cook only for a minute
Kale Hash Browns
  1. Squeeze all the liquid out of the potatoes by squeezing through a cheesecloth
  2. All all the other ingredients, mix well and divide
  3. Heat some oil in a pan, flatten each portion using oiled hands and fry on both sides till cooked
Kale fried rice
  1. In a wok, saute the onions
  2. Add the rice and spread out
  3. Add the soya and crack in the egg on one side and scramble to cook
  4. Add the Sriracha sauce and super kale mix and mix well
Chicken in Black Bean sauce with Kale
  1. Saute the onions and add the chicken
  2. Add the bean paste and some of the oil
  3. Add salt and cook the chicken for a few minutes
  4. Add the kecap manis and the stock and allow to boil for a few minutes
  5. Add the super kale mix and a few tsps of the slurry to thicken the gravy
